# Gamecenter track (Launcher + Game Center) ## Goal The gamecenter track evolves A-La-Karte from “a launcher” into “a launcher + game center” suitable for a **fully integrated, console-like experience on KDE**. Key ideas: - The UI becomes a client of background services. - Launching and monitoring games is handled by a daemon. - Runner resolution (Wine/Proton) is handled by a runner manager service. ## Architecture (high level) ### UI (A-La-Karte) - Displays the library and settings. - Requests launches via the Game Center daemon instead of launching processes directly. - Surfaces daemon/service errors to the user. ### Game Center daemon - Manages game sessions (launch/stop, running state, concurrency policy). - Tracks/monitors sessions so Steam/Lutris URL-based launches can still be managed. - Intended to be activatable via DBus/systemd. DBus service (planned/implemented on the gamecenter branch): - `org.kde.GameCenter1` ### Runner manager daemon - Manages “runners” (e.g. Proton, Wine, GE builds): - install/uninstall - inventory listing - resolve launch specs deterministically - prefix lifecycle helpers DBus service (planned/implemented on the gamecenter branch): - `org.kde.ALaKarte.Runner1` ## Branches - `master` / `legacy` - Launcher-focused baseline. - `gamecenter` - Experimental daemon-based direction. ## Status This document is intentionally a living overview.
